Are you looking to elevate your business’s online presence while ensuring reliability and scalability? Azure Cloud Hosting might be the solution you need. With the rise of digital transformation, understanding how to leverage cloud hosting has never been more crucial for businesses of all sizes.
In this article, we’ll demystify Azure Cloud Hosting, guiding you through its benefits and features. You’ll discover practical steps to get started, tips for maximizing your investment, and insights into best practices. Let’s unlock the potential of Azure together!
Related Video
How Azure Cloud Hosting Works
Azure cloud hosting is a powerful solution provided by Microsoft that enables businesses and developers to build, deploy, and manage applications through a global network of Microsoft-managed data centers. Understanding how to effectively leverage Azure cloud hosting can significantly enhance your operational efficiency, scalability, and security.
What is Azure Cloud Hosting?
At its core, Azure is a cloud computing platform that offers a wide range of services, including:
- Virtual Machines: Create and manage virtual servers.
- App Services: Host web applications and APIs.
- Storage Solutions: Store data securely in the cloud.
- Databases: Use managed databases like SQL and NoSQL.
- Networking: Connect your applications securely.
Azure allows you to choose the services that best fit your needs and scale them as your business grows.
How to Get Started with Azure Cloud Hosting
Getting started with Azure cloud hosting can be straightforward if you follow these steps:
- Create an Azure Account:
-
Sign up for an Azure account on the Azure portal. Microsoft often offers credits for new users.
-
Select Your Services:
-
Decide what services you need based on your project. Common choices include virtual machines, app services, and storage.
-
Set Up Your Environment:
-
Configure your resources through the Azure portal. You can use templates to speed up the process.
-
Deploy Your Application:
-
Use Azure DevOps or other CI/CD tools to automate the deployment of your applications.
-
Monitor and Optimize:
- Utilize Azure Monitor to track the performance of your applications and make necessary adjustments.
Key Benefits of Azure Cloud Hosting
Using Azure cloud hosting comes with numerous advantages:
-
Scalability: Easily scale resources up or down based on demand. This flexibility allows you to manage costs effectively.
-
Global Reach: Azure has data centers around the world, enabling you to deploy applications close to your users for improved performance.
-
Security: Azure offers robust security features, including encryption and advanced threat protection, to safeguard your data.
-
Cost Management: Pay for what you use with flexible pricing options, which can help you optimize your budget.
-
Integration: Seamlessly integrate with other Microsoft products, such as Office 365 and Dynamics 365, enhancing productivity.
Challenges of Azure Cloud Hosting
While Azure offers many benefits, there are also challenges to consider:
-
Complexity: The vast array of services can be overwhelming. Proper planning and understanding are essential.
-
Cost Management: Without careful monitoring, costs can escalate quickly. Implementing budgeting and alerts is crucial.
-
Learning Curve: New users may require training to effectively navigate the Azure ecosystem.
Practical Tips for Using Azure Cloud Hosting
To maximize your experience with Azure, consider these practical tips:
-
Start Small: Begin with a small project to familiarize yourself with Azure’s features and capabilities.
-
Utilize Free Tier Services: Take advantage of free services and credits offered by Azure to minimize initial costs.
-
Regularly Review Costs: Use Azure Cost Management tools to track your spending and optimize resource usage.
-
Leverage Community Resources: Engage with the Azure community through forums and user groups to learn best practices.
-
Stay Updated: Azure frequently updates its services. Keep an eye on new features that can enhance your applications.
Cost Considerations for Azure Cloud Hosting
Understanding Azure’s pricing model is essential for effective budget management. Here are some key points:
-
Pay-as-You-Go: Most services operate on a pay-as-you-go basis, allowing you to only pay for what you use.
-
Reserved Instances: For long-term projects, consider reserving instances to save up to 72% compared to pay-as-you-go pricing.
-
Cost Management Tools: Utilize Azure Cost Management tools to set budgets and monitor expenses regularly.
-
Use Pricing Calculator: Azure provides a pricing calculator to help estimate costs based on your planned usage.
-
Monitor Usage: Regularly review your resource usage to identify underutilized resources that can be scaled down or eliminated.
Conclusion
Azure cloud hosting offers a robust platform for businesses looking to enhance their IT infrastructure. With its vast array of services, scalability, and security features, Azure empowers organizations to innovate and grow. By understanding how to effectively utilize Azure, you can streamline operations and take full advantage of cloud technology.
Frequently Asked Questions (FAQs)
What is Azure cloud hosting?
Azure cloud hosting is a service by Microsoft that allows businesses to host applications, store data, and manage resources in the cloud.
How do I get started with Azure?
You can start by creating an Azure account, selecting the services you need, setting up your environment, and deploying your application.
What are the benefits of using Azure?
Key benefits include scalability, global reach, robust security, cost management, and seamless integration with Microsoft products.
Are there any challenges with Azure?
Yes, challenges include complexity, potential cost escalation, and a learning curve for new users.
How can I manage costs on Azure?
You can manage costs by using the pay-as-you-go model, utilizing reserved instances, setting budgets, and regularly reviewing your resource usage.